# §303.605. Authorized activities by the Council.


The Council may carry out the following activities:

- (a) Advise and assist the lead agency and the SEA regarding the provision of appropriate services for children with disabilities from birth through age five.
- (b) Advise appropriate agencies in the State with respect to the integration of services for infants and toddlers with disabilities and at-risk infants and toddlers and their families, regardless of whether at-risk infants and toddlers are eligible for early intervention services in the State.
- (c) Coordinate and collaborate with the State Advisory Council on Early Childhood Education and Care for children, as described in section 642B(b)(1)(A)(i) of the Head Start Act, [42 U.S.C. 9837b(b)(1)(A)(i)](/usc/42/9837b.md?p=b-1-A-i), if applicable, and other State interagency early learning initiatives, as appropriate.
